SMDV Summary

The ProShares Russell 2000 Dividend Growers ETF (SMDV) focuses on small-cap companies in the U.S. that consistently grow their dividends over time. It tracks the Russell 2000 Dividend Growth Index, offering exposure to smaller, innovative companies with a history of returning value to shareholders. Some of its top holdings include Polaris and Hillenbrand. Investors might consider this ETF for a mix of growth potential and steady income from dividends, making it a good option for diversification. However, since it focuses on small-cap stocks, it can be more volatile and sensitive to market changes compared to larger companies.
How much will it cost me?The ProShares Russell 2000 Dividend Growers ETF (SMDV) has an expense ratio of 0.40%, meaning you’ll pay $4 per year for every $1,000 invested. This is slightly higher than average because it is actively managed to focus on small-cap companies with consistent dividend growth, which requires more research and management effort.
What would affect this ETF?The ProShares Russell 2000 Dividend Growers ETF (SMDV) could benefit from a strong U.S. economy, as small-cap companies often thrive during periods of growth and innovation, while its focus on dividend-paying firms provides stability. However, rising interest rates or economic slowdowns could negatively impact small-cap stocks and sectors like financials and industrials, which make up a significant portion of the ETF's holdings. Regulatory changes or sector-specific challenges in utilities and real estate could also influence performance.
